Key Ingredients & Substitutions

Penne Pasta: This pasta shape is perfect for holding onto the dressing and blending well with the other ingredients. If you don’t have penne, any other short pasta like fusilli or rotini will work nicely.

Salami: A key player for flavor! If you want a milder taste, you could use turkey salami or even pepperoni. Veggie options like marinated mushrooms can add a fun twist.

Provolone Cheese: Provolone gives a nice creamy texture. If it’s not available, mozzarella or sharp cheddar can be used instead for a different flavor profile.

Red Wine Vinegar: This adds a tangy zest! If you’re out, you can replace it with white wine vinegar or even apple cider vinegar for a different taste.

Mayonnaise and Sour Cream: Create the creamy base for the dressing. If you’re seeking fewer calories, Greek yogurt can be an excellent substitution for both, giving a nice tang.

How Do I Ensure My Pasta Salad Is Full of Flavor?

Flavor in a pasta salad is all about combining fresh ingredients and allowing them to meld. Follow these steps to boost flavor:

  • Cook the pasta until al dente; overcooked pasta can become mushy.
  • Rinse the pasta under cold water to stop cooking and cool it down for mixing.
  • Let the salad rest in the fridge for at least 30 minutes. This helps all those flavors blend beautifully.
  • Taste before serving! Always adjust your seasonings with a pinch of salt or pepper to brighten the dish.

How to Make Italian Grinder Pasta Salad

Ingredients You’ll Need:

For the Salad:

  • 12 ounces penne pasta
  • 1 cup diced salami
  • 1 cup diced provolone cheese
  • 1 cup diced ham
  • ½ cup diced red bell pepper
  • ½ cup diced green bell pepper
  • ½ cup sliced pepperoncini
  • ¼ cup red onion, finely chopped

For the Dressing:

  • ½ cup mayonnaise
  • ½ cup sour cream
  • 1 tablespo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 tablespoon red wine vinegar
  • Salt and pepper to taste

For Garnishing:

  • ¼ cup fresh parsley, chopped

How Much Time Will You Need?

This pasta salad takes about 15 minutes to prepare, plus an additional 30 minutes for chilling in the fridge. In just about 45 minutes, you’ll have a delicious salad that’s perfect for any occasion!

Step-by-Step Instructions:

1. Cook the Pasta:

Begin by cooking the penne pasta according to the package instructions. Once it’s al dente, drain the pasta and rinse it under cold water to stop the cooking process. This will help cool it down quickly. Set the pasta aside.

2. Mix the Ingredients:

In a large mixing bowl, combine the diced salami, provolone cheese, ham, diced red bell pepper, diced green bell pepper, sliced pepperoncini, and chopped red onion. Stir everything together so that it’s evenly mixed.

3. Prepare the Dressing:

In a separate b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, sour cream, Italian seasoning, red wine vinegar, and a pinch of salt and pepper. Mix well until everything is creamy and well combined.

4. Combine Everything Together:

Add the cooked penne pasta into the bowl with the meats and veggies. Pour the dressing over the pasta mixture and gently toss everything together, making sure every ingredient is nicely coated with the dressing.

5. Taste and Adjust Seasoning:

Give your salad a quick taste. If you think it needs more seasoning, go ahead and add a bit more salt and pepper to your liking.

6. Chill and Serve:

Cover the mixing bowl and place it in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es. This will allow all the flavors to meld beautifully. When you’re ready to serve, take it out and give it a gentle stir.

7. Garnish and Enjoy:

Before serving, sprinkle the salad with the chopped parsley for a fresh touch. You can serve your Italian Grinder Pasta Salad chilled or at room temperature. Enjoy every bite!

Can I Use Different Types of Pasta?

Absolutely! While penne works great, you can use any pasta shape you prefer, such as rotini, fusilli, or even shell pasta. Just make sure to cook it according to the package instructions to achieve the right texture.

What Can I Substitute for Mayonnaise?

If you’re looking for a lighter option or don’t like mayonnaise, Greek yogurt works as an excellent substitute! It adds creaminess and a bit of tang. You can also use avocado for a fresh twist or a vegan mayo if you’re avoiding eggs.

How Long Can I Store Leftovers?

You can store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Just give it a good toss before serving again, as the dressing might thicken or settle. If it seems dry, add a splash of vinegar or a little more mayo to revive it!

Can I Add Other Vegetables or Ingredients?

Of course! Feel free to get creative by adding ingredients like cherry tomatoes, olives, cucumbers, or even artichoke hearts. Just make sure to chop everything into bite-sized pieces to keep the salad easy to serve and eat!
